Originally Posted by DerAlte View Post
Thermal protection acting - the amp must be overheating. When you switch off and then on immediately, it works for 2 seconds - but switches off again since it has not cooled down enough.

1. Check if any of the speaker terminals / wires are shorting (with each other or ground; check with multimeter, with amp off)

Quote:
Originally Posted by low_bass_makker View Post
Like Deralte Phaji suggested check the speaker wires. They would be the major culprit in this tripping.
You guys were absolutely right. It was a case of speaker wires shorting with each other.

Even i had the same issue with my 75.4 for front right channel but sorted out with my installer as one soldering was not perfect and it keep on loosing the contact after heating up after 10-15 minutes usages, he took 2 hours to trace down the location and again done a soldering job and it started working fine.
